α1-Acid Glycoprotein Assay Kit (Immunoturbidimetric Method)
The α1-Acid Glycoprotein Assay Kit is composed of two main reagents: Reagent 1 and Reagent 2. Reagent 1 contains Tris buffer (pH 7.7), sodium chloride, Proclin300 (preservative), and TritonX-100 (surfactant). Reagent 2 includes Tris buffer (pH 7.7), Proclin300, TritonX-100, and goat anti-human α1-acid glycoprotein antibody. Additionally, the kit includes a calibrator and control materials, both prepared with Tris buffer (pH 7.5) and human recombinant α1-acid glycoprotein at specified concentrations.

Intended Use:
This kit is designed for the in vitro quantitative determination of α1-acid glycoprotein levels in human serum. It is widely used in clinical laboratories to assess inflammation, monitor disease progression, and evaluate treatment efficacy in various conditions such as infections, autoimmune diseases, and cancers.

Clinical Applications

The α1-Acid Glycoprotein Assay Kit is widely used in clinical settings to diagnose and monitor inflammatory and neoplastic diseases. It provides valuable insights into disease progression and treatment efficacy.

1. Inflammation Monitoring: The kit is used to measure α1-acid glycoprotein levels in patients with inflammatory conditions, aiding in the assessment of disease activity.
2. Cancer Management: It helps monitor α1-acid glycoprotein levels in cancer patients, providing insights into tumor progression and response to therapy.
3. Infection Diagnosis: The kit is employed to detect elevated α1-acid glycoprotein levels in patients with infections, assisting in the diagnosis and management of infectious diseases.
4. Autoimmune Diseases: It is used to monitor α1-acid glycoprotein levels in patients with autoimmune diseases, helping to assess disease activity and treatment response.
5. Research Applications: The kit is also utilized in research studies to investigate the role of α1-acid glycoprotein in various diseases and conditions.
